Recently in Miami a father was charged with attempted murder of his adopted son. The boy was found along side of I-95 in the back of a pickup truck soaked in chemicals and badly injured with severe burns. Along with the boy, his sister Nubia, was found in a bag dead. The two children were foster kids to Jorge Barahona, 53. For years he and his wife Carmen had been foster parents to children, taking them in from the Department of Children and Families. The department is an agency that finds and makes sure to protect and provide stable living environments for children and families in Florida. The department is very sad and sorry for what happened to these twins, and is going to make sure that incidents like these cannot slip under their noses anymore. The father was charged with a 1 million dollar bail and scented to jail for the murder of Nubia, and was also just recently charged with attempted murder on his son, Victor. The boy was transported to Jackson Memorial Hospital’s burn unit for his severe burns and placed on a respirator, and recent reports say he is doing better, but still in critical condition.
